The Art & History
This lion king crown art draws from the wildlife illustration tradition, particularly the animalier style popularized in 19th-century France. Animalier artists like Rosa Bonheur focused on realistic animal portraits, capturing fur and expressions with meticulous detail to evoke the wild’s spirit—think Bonheur’s horses or Barye’s big cats, blending anatomy with emotion. That movement shifted art from stiff portraits to lively scenes, influencing everything from book illustrations to modern prints.
The wildlife illustration tradition resonates today because it grounds fantasy in reality, much like this piece’s regal lion with whimsical crown. In contemporary interiors, it adds timeless wonder without dated vibes—perfect for boho or modern homes craving depth. Unlike abstract art, these illustrations invite storytelling, making your wall a subtle nod to adventure themes. Famous works, like John James Audubon’s bird studies, show how such detail sparks admiration, and this print updates that for 2026 trends: empowering decor that feels personal. Size Selection Guide
Sizing this lion king crown art right means measuring twice for impact. For above a sofa, the 24×24 inches minimum works for 6-7 foot lengths—aim for 2/3 the furniture width, so about 48 inches wide total if centering. Anything smaller, like 12×12 inches, gets lost up there. In bedrooms over a queen headboard (60 inches wide), 20×20 to 24×24 inches hits sweet—hang 8 inches above for breathing room.
Small walls or bathrooms? The 10×10 or 14×14 inches shines without crowding; they’re punchy accents on powder room vanities. Too large, like 28×28 inches in a tiny entry, overwhelms—scale down to avoid that. Follow the scale and proportion in interior design rule: 2/3 to 3/4 furniture width keeps balance. For this square piece, cluster multiples if needed—say two 16×16 inches flanking a door. Get it wrong, and it floats; nail it, and the room feels intentional.

Lighting This Piece
Lighting lion king crown art enhances its textures without drama. Natural light on north-facing walls gives even glow, preserving the matte finish’s no-glare perk—south-facing works too, but sheer curtains soften direct sun to avoid fading the gold. East or west? Morning light flatters the warm browns best.
Artificially, warm LEDs at 2700K-3000K make the mane glow invitingly—avoid cool 5000K bulbs that dull the tones. Picture lights or adjustable tracks focus on the crown’s details; for realism, clip-ons near the desk suffice. Harsh fluorescents? They flatten the shading—swap for incandescents. In low-light game rooms, a nearby floor lamp at 45 degrees highlights the whimsy. Keep it simple: this piece shines under soft, warm setups that mimic sunset on the savanna.
